h3#pageTitle {

	width: 753px;

	height: 24px;

	margin: 0px;

	padding: 0px;

	border-top: 0px solid #33CCFF;

	text-indent: -9999px;

	background-image: url(../img/t_galsList.gif);

	background-repeat: no-repeat;

	background-position: left top;

}

div#pageBg {

	width: 753px;

	height: auto;

	margin-top: 20px;

	padding-top: 0px;

	padding-bottom: 20px;

	padding-right: 0px;

	background-image: url(../img/bg_galsList.gif);

	background-repeat: repeat;

	background-position: left top;

	border: 0px solid #FF0000;

}

div.ListBox {

	width: 151px;

	height: 265px;

	margin-top: 8px;

	margin-bottom: 0px;

	margin-left: 0px;

	margin-right: 0px;

	padding-top: 10px;

	padding-left: 18px;

	padding-right: 18px;

	background-image: url(../img/bg_galsListBox.gif);

	background-repeat: no-repeat;

	background-position: center top;

	float: left;	

}

div.ListBox dl {

	margin: 0px;

	padding: 0px;

}

div.ListBox dd.img {

	width: 150px;

	height: 200px;

	margin: 0px;

	padding: 0px;

}

div.ListBox dd.com {

	width: 151px;

	height: 16px;

	margin-top: 0px;

	margin-bottom: 0px;

	margin-left: auto;

	margin-right: auto;

	padding-top: 5px;

	text-align: center;

	color: #FF5398;
	
	font-size:11px;
	
	border: 0px solid #FF0000;

}

div.ListBox dt.name {

	width: 151px;

	height: 16px;

	margin: 0px;

	padding-top: 5px;

	padding-left: 0px;

	text-align: center;

	color: #FF3366;

	font-weight: bold;

	line-height: 110%;

	border: 0px solid #FF0000;

}

div.ListBox dd.age {

	width: 151px;

	height: 16px;

	margin: 0px;

	padding-top: 0px;

	padding-left: 0px;

	text-align: center;

	color: #FFFFFF;

	line-height: 110%;

	border: 0px solid #FF0000;

}



/* ここからギャルズデータ用 */

h3#pageTitle2 {

	width: 753px;

	height: 24px;

	margin: 0px;

	padding: 0px;

	border-top: 0px solid #33CCFF;

	text-indent: -9999px;

	background-image: url(../img/t_galsData.gif);

	background-repeat: no-repeat;

	background-position: left top;

}

div#pageBg2 {

	width: 671px;

	height: 919px;

	margin-top: 0px;

	padding-top: 108px;

	padding-left: 82px;

	background-image: url(../img/bg_galsData.jpg);

	background-repeat: repeat;

	background-position: left top;

	border: 0px solid #FF0000;

}

div#RightBox {

	width: 335px;

	height: 685px;

	margin: 0px;

	padding: 0px;

	float: right;

	border: 0px solid #FF0000;

}

div#comm {

	width: 265px;

	height: 375px;

	margin-top: 70px;

	margin-left: 15px;

	border: 0px solid #FF0000;

	overflow: auto;

	scrollbar-face-color: #FF8CBE;

	scrollbar-3dlight-color: #FF8CBE;

	scrollbar-darkshadow-color: #FF8CBE;

	scrollbar-highlight-color: #FFC8E5;

	scrollbar-shadow-color: #FF9BC8;

	scrollbar-track-color: #FFC8E5;

	scrollbar-arrow-color: #FFFFFF;

}

div#samPhoto {

	width: 300px;

	height: auto;

	margin-top: 49px;

	margin-left: 0px;

	border: 0px solid #FF0000;

}

div#samPhoto img {

	margin-top: 0px;

	margin-bottom: 2px;

	margin-left: 0px;

	margin-right: 3px;

	padding: 0px;

}

div#LeftBox1 {

	width: 300px;

	height: 663px;

	margin: 0px;

	padding: 0px;

	float: left;

	border: 0px solid #FF0000;

}

div#GalTitle {

	width: 230px;

	height: 65px;

	margin: 0px;

	padding-top: 3px;

	padding-bottom: 0px;

	padding-left: 15px;

	padding-right: 0px;

	text-align: left;

	line-height: 110%;

	color: #4AFBFB;

	border: 0px solid #FF0000;

}

div#LeftBox1 img {

	width: 300px;

	height: 400px;

	margin: 0px;

	padding: 0px;

}

div#GalName {

	width: 305x;

	height: 16px;

	margin: 0px;

	padding-top: 33px;

	padding-bottom: 0px;

	padding-left: 0px;

	padding-right: 0px;

	text-align: center;

	line-height: 110%;

	color: #FFFFFF;

}

div#GalSize {

	width: 305x;

	height: 16px;

	margin: 0px;

	padding-top: 22px;

	padding-bottom: 0px;

	padding-left: 0px;

	padding-right: 0px;

	text-align: center;

	line-height: 110%;

}

div#LeftBox2 {

	width: 305px;

	height: 30px;

	margin: 0px;

	padding: 0px;

	float: left;

	clear: left;

}

div.btnReturn {

	width: 65px;

	height: 30px;

	margin: 0px;

	padding: 0px;

	float: right;

	text-indent: -9999px;

}

div.btnReturn a {

	width: 65px;

	height: 30px;

	margin: 0px;

	padding: 0px;

	display: block;

	text-decoration: none;

}

